Kia Grand Carnival 2.2 EX AT Diesel 11P (2015) vs Ford Territory Hybrid Titanium X (2026): which should you buy?
For Filipino buyers choosing between the Kia Grand Carnival 2.2 EX AT Diesel (2015) and the Ford Territory Hybrid Titanium X (2026), the decision hinges on your priorities: space and power versus modernity and efficiency. The Grand Carnival, at ₱1,725,000, is a diesel-powered 11-seater van with a robust 193 PS and 441 Nm torque, making it ideal for large families or commercial use requiring maximum passenger capacity. Its 5-year/160,000 km warranty is generous, but be aware this is a 2015 model, so technology and safety features are dated. The Ford Territory Hybrid Titanium X, priced at ₱1,599,000, is a 2026 midsize crossover with a turbocharged 1.5L hybrid engine producing 150 PS and 230 Nm. It seats only five, but offers modern styling, likely better fuel efficiency (data not specified), and a lower entry price. The Territory is better for small families or urban commuters who prioritize novelty and hybrid fuel savings over passenger capacity. Key differences: Grand Carnival has significantly more torque and seats, while Territory is cheaper, newer, and a hybrid. Choose the Grand Carnival if you regularly transport 8+ people or need diesel torque for heavy loads. Choose the Territory if you want a modern, tech-forward crossover with lower running costs and a smaller price tag. Both are front-wheel drive with unibody construction, but their body types (van vs. SUV) will also influence your decision based on preferred driving position and styling.
Frequently asked questions
Which vehicle is cheaper?
The Ford Territory Hybrid Titanium X is cheaper at ₱1,599,000 compared to the Kia Grand Carnival at ₱1,725,000.
Which vehicle is more powerful?
The Kia Grand Carnival produces 193 PS and 441 Nm of torque, whereas the Ford Territory has 150 PS and 230 Nm. The Grand Carnival is significantly more powerful, especially in torque.
Which vehicle has more seating capacity?
The Kia Grand Carnival seats 11 passengers, while the Ford Territory seats only 5, making the Grand Carnival the clear choice for larger groups or families.
Which vehicle has a longer warranty?
The Kia Grand Carnival offers a warranty of 160,000 km or 5 years, while the Ford Territory has a 3-year/100,000 km warranty. The Grand Carnival's warranty is more extensive in both duration and mileage.
